Sarah Master and her colleagues conducted research on the experience of pain while holding hands with different people or lookin

g and pictures of people or objects. Of the following choices, they found that ________ was MOST beneficial in reducing pain.

The correct answer is "bringing a picture of someone you love."

Further Explanation:

Sarah Master has stated that in her findings it is a little more beneficial to bring along a picture of someone you love when you have a painful procedure being done. This helps the person to be more relaxed and more calm. The simple remainder of having a loved one has shown reduced pain levels.

During the experient, a person holding a stranger's hand felt more pain than when holding a loved one's hand. When looking at a picture of an object, the person had more pain than looking at a loved ones picture.

Sarah and her colleagues developed this experiment in 2009. Her experiment was called "love and pain."

Jessica is demonstrating post-conventional level of moral development.

Explanation:

Post-conventional is the highest stage of morality defined by Kohlberg. At this stage, individuals have their own set of morals and ethics. There is no external force which controls their sense of morality. This is because experiences and observations make the individuals realize that certain rules are unfair and unjust so they come up with their own ideas and beliefs. However, sometimes their morals and ethics may breed conflicts and disagreements as not everyone agrees to it.

The category of behavior that Mrs.Brown is describing is immediacy.

Explanation

Immediacy is a way of communication that indicates comfort, closeness and willingness to communicate or connect with the receiver of the message. For example, in this case, immediacy is represented in Mrs.Brown behavior when she says she looks at the clients, hold their hands and sits next to them which makes them feel emotionally closer and safe with her.

Compromise, truce, and mediation are forms of the social interaction accommodation. Arbitration is also a form of accommodation. This form of social interaction requires both parties in the interaction to give up something they want or not fully get their way to create a peaceful interaction. The other forms of interaction are cooperation, conflict, exchange, and competition.
